#5437e5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5437e5 is composed of 32.9% red, 21.6%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.3% cyan, 76%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 250 degrees, a saturation of 77% and a lightness of 55.7%. #5437e5 color hex could be obtained by blending #a86eff with #0000cb.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#5437e5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5437e5 has RGB values of R:84, G:55, B:229 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0.76, Y:0,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 5519333.

Shades and Tints of #5437e5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020108 is the darkest color, while #f7f6fe is the lightest one.
